Aimol Satu village authority negates allegation

210

IMPHAL, Mar 3: While condoling the death of school teacher Thongkhogin Haokip of Molnom village at his residence on February 29 morning, the Aimol Satu Village Authority has termed the allegation that the teacher was beaten at Aimol Satu on February 28 evening as baseless and unfounded.

A press release of the village authority contended that on February 29 around 7.45 am a large number of people from Molnoi area came to the village with arms and later brought the teacher’s dead body and ransacked the village in the presence of the State security forces.

The village authority has no idea whether the death of the school teacher who succumbed at his home was natural or was killed or tortured, it clarified.

If the death was unnatural then why post mortem is not done till date, it asked, suspecting that there is some fishy about it.

The village authority claimed that the mob burnt vehicles, ransacked houses besides killing many domestic animals.

What should be the intension of the mob had they been not intervened by the security. All the houses would have been set ablaze. The mob came with the intention of creating communal hatred, it stated.

Negating the allegation that the village authority was unwilling to cooperate in discussing the incident as baseless, it clarified that the village authority has nothing to do with the teacher’s death.

It appealed to the government to compensate the losses incurred on the fateful day as soon as possible and find means for the villagers to settle again in the village peacefully.

The village authority also expressed its heartfelt condolence to the bereaved family.
